Dreams is a daytime companion for the woman who wants to feel put together without reaching for anything heavy. The opening brings lilac and nectarine forward with a bright Italian mandarin that smells like sunlight hitting a garden path. It is a clean, fruity entrance that stays airy rather than syrupy, leaning into the fresh accord without losing its floral spine. Rose and Egyptian jasmine form the center, but the orange note keeps the petals from feeling like a formal bouquet. There is a quiet sweetness here that reads as polished and approachable.
The base pulls the composition toward a soft landing. Sandalwood adds a creamy woodiness that never turns dark, while white musk leaves a powdery finish on the skin. This is where the fragrance settles into its identity as something neat and modern. It carries the rose accord with grace, yet the musk and citrus keep it from ever feeling dated. The overall impression is a floral woody musk that knows how to stay light on its feet, offering a musky freshness that works beautifully in warm weather.
Wear it to a weekend brunch or while walking through a park when the air still feels mild. It suits someone who enjoys a feminine scent that stays cheerful and composed from the first spray to the final drydown.
